Jump to content

tierrilopes

[Admin] Administrators
  • Content count

    1634
  • Joined

  • Last visited

  • Days Won

    378

tierrilopes last won the day on July 4

tierrilopes had the most liked content!

Community Reputation

2485 Excellent

About tierrilopes

Recent Profile Visitors

3455 profile views
  1. Serviço novamente disponível. Proteções atualizadas. Novos requerimentos: Source cliente Cliente unpacked 4 ficheiros (a dizer na altura) da source game Preço proteção: 250€ Preço novo packer: 75€
  2. Experimenta mudar a função checkSwitch_rare para assim (não testei e estou cansado por isso pode não dar): def checkSwitch_rare(self): ok = 0 for i in range(6,7): if player.GetItemAttribute(self.index, i) != self.values_rare[i]: ok = 1 self.prob_rare = self.GetProb_rare() self.StatusText_rare.SetText("Ativo (%d%%)" %self.prob_rare) if ok == 1 or self.prob_rare >= 90: if self.prob_rare >= 90: self.bonusSelector.Finish_rare() chat.AppendChat(1,"Slot %d: 6/7 Pronto!" % (self.index+1)) return self.values_rare = [player.GetItemAttribute(self.index, i) for i in range(6,7)] self.Switch_rare() elif self.rebuyed_rare > 0: self.rebuyed_rare = 0 self.Switch_rare() elif ok == 0 and self.count_rare < 5: self.count_rare+=1 elif ok == 0 and self.count_rare >= 5: self.count_rare = 0 self.Switch_rare() pass
  3. Esse bónus dá apenas 50% exp no metin2 original Para mudar, vai ao ficheiro char_battle.cpp Dentro da função: static void GiveExp Procura por: if (to->GetPremiumRemainSeconds (PREMIUM_EXP) > 0) { iExp += (iExp * 50 / 100); //50% } Altera para: if (to->GetPremiumRemainSeconds (PREMIUM_EXP) > 0) { iExp += (iExp); //+100% bónus exp } Exemplo para 200% exp: if (to->GetPremiumRemainSeconds (PREMIUM_EXP) > 0) { iExp += (iExp * 2); //+200% bónus exp }
  4. Olá, a seguinte pessoa anda a contactar donos de servidores, dizendo que os mesmos estão vulneráveis e oferecendo os seus "serviços":
  5. Sim, o item_proto tem de ser ajustado Coloca aqui as linhas relativas aos items do 6/7
  6. Se isso executa um ficheiro shell, é preferível executares o mesmo pelo crontab não estando dependente do auth estar ligado. Dessa maneira mesmo que servidor esteja em baixo os backups serão executados de maneira independente.
  7. Elimina os ficheiros syserr e syslog da db e channel1 core 1, volta a iniciar o servidor e depois envia-me os ficheiros inteiros
  8. em "common" no mysql tens uma tabela "locale" que devera dizer romania. muda para portugal
  9. Boot: cannot load ETCDropItem: locale/portugal/etc_drop_item.txt Ou não tens o ficheiro etc_drop_item.txt ou então dentro da pasta share não tem "portugal" mas a dizer "turkey", "germany" ou etc. Nesse caso muda para "portugal"
  10. Isso significa que o auth e db está ligado e estão ok. No entanto os ch1 e etc não se está a manter online. Significa que deverá ter algum erro que o causa crashar Vai a pasta do channel1, core1 (caso tenhas mais do que um core) e coloca aqui o conteudo do ficheiro syserr e syslog (cola no pastebin que é mais fácil)
  11. Olá, podes colocar aqui o skillproto tanto do cliente como do servidor (mysql) sff? Em principio será apenas algo errado num deles e não na source
  12. o " AsyncSQL: connected to localhost (reconnect 1) " não é erro, é normal Fica preso na medida em que essa janela não desaparece é isso? Quando disser isso clica apenas em ENTER e irá avançar e mostrar a linha de comandos normalmente Depois na mesma podes fazer "ps" ou "top" para confirmar que os canais estão abertos
  13. Não precisas de portmap Canal 80 é para web e não é utilizado No cliente utilizas o IP gerado pela vmware/ virtualbox
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use and Privacy Policy.

Our website is made possible by displaying online advertisements to our visitors.
Please consider supporting us by disabling your ad blocker.
You will be able to see content when you disable your adblocker and enable javascript.